we just returned from caye caulker and stayed 5 nights on the west/leeward side, aka the "wrong side".

it's only the wrong side if you don't like to see the beautiful sunsets. only the wrong side if you prefer the dust and hustle-bustle of front street. only the wrong side if you mind the casual 2 minute stroll to front street. only the wrong side if you prefer noise to peaceful quiet on a private resort.

we are SO THANKFUL we stayed on the leeward side. our resort was georgeous, private, quiet and very clean. when we go back we plan to stay at the same resort,aka the "wrong side".
